JOB SUMMARY:

One of South Africa's Banking Giants is looking for a Delivery Lead to provide direction to and lead IT teams responsible for the full product lifecycle to ensure successful delivery of all product features, support and maintenance related tasks within the Bank’s Operations.


JOB DESCRIPTION:

Purpose Statement:
  • To provide direction to and lead IT teams responsible for the full product lifecycle to ensure successful delivery of all product features, support and maintenance related tasks within the Bank’s Operations
  • Oversee the ongoing drive to increase efficiency, optimisation, innovation and people development in these environments.
  • Delivery Lead Focus areas: Credit, Remote Onboarding, App, Core Banking, Digital Middleware, Cloud Engineering, Test Automation, Integration, CRM, Merchant Loans, ISA, Credit Origination, Risk and Acc Mgmt, Collections Recoveries & Loan Origination System.
Key Tasks and Accountabilities include but is not limited to:
People management
  • Communicate with and lead the team to understand the product led business model and promote and embed the way of work.
  • Responsible for the day to day management of team members (work, leave, challenges) and prioritise and delegate tasks to team members to optimise efficiencies
  • Oversee the team so that internal systems / business analysis / quality standards, approved SDLC, architecture standards and agreed SLAs, operational and IT risk practices, financial and procurement standards, where relevant, are adhered to in the execution of work in the function.
Recruitment:
  • Collaborate with Talent Acquisition and participate in interviewing and meeting candidates to support the Software Development Manager with recruitment of team members as required
Development:
  • Build a cohesive team and create an environment in which learning and development are emphasized by;
  • Coaching and mentoring others.
  • Effectively delegate authority and responsibility, in line with business objectives, to ensure the empowerment, motivation and effectiveness of team members
  • Encourage team collaboration and communication via effective frameworks and routines.
  • Create a culture of collaboration, supportiveness, ownership and accountability
  • Responsible for on-the-job training and practical skills development of team members
  • Liaise with Centres of Excellence in respect of functional and technical development for own team members and encourage participation in Communities of Practice
  • Embed values and culture objectives in the team; create an engaging, enabling and productive work climate aligned to the employee value proposition.
  • Promote team collaboration and innovation, sharing of knowledge, tools, code and practices
  • Assist the Software Development Manager with talent review sessions and succession planning to support talent management and ensure a pipeline of ‘ready now’ talent for future opportunities in the team, division and organisation.
Reward & Performance:
  • Responsible for conducting Goal Plan contracts and performance review discussions with own team members, including regular one-on-one feedback sessions, and mid-year and final performance reviews in conjunction with the Software Development Manager.
  • Assist the Software Development Manager with calibration to check that fair performance assessments are concluded in line with the values and principles outlined in the performance standards as required.
Stakeholder engagement and relationship management
  • Build strong relationships with stakeholders and maintain an in-depth understanding of the product, strategic objectives, and business objectives.
  • Plan and execute actions to improve and enhance stakeholder engagement and education.
  • Responsible for effectively and efficiently addressing stakeholder queries / questions in respect of software/technology
  • Create practices to ensure understanding of the core business need driving product requirements
  • Prepare formal communication / feedback to stakeholders on requests and activities in an understandable format.
  • Operate as a central point of contact for the team, and ensure clear and concise communications to stakeholders as and when required.
Qualifications:
Minimum:
Grade 12 National Certificate/Vocational providing the experience requirements are met. If not, 3yr tertiary qualification in technology/business (i.e. B.Comm Information Systems)
Ideal
B.Comm Information Systems

Knowledge and Experience:
Minimum:
  • At least 5 years’ experience in software development management or management of a delivery team including experience in leading a technical team.
  • Experience in progressive database or software development roles
  • In an environment which required validating work
  • Stakeholder relationship engagement and management
  • Responsibility for delivery in a fast moving environment
  • General business acumen
  • The retail credit industry
  • Banking industry
  • Budgeting and accounting principles
  • Business analysis and design
  • Implementation and maintenance of financial and contact centre systems and procedures
  • Project Management principles and methodologies
  • Systems Development Life Cycle (SDLC)
Ideal:
  • Central Collections environment
  • Agile development principles
